ARC International plc forged new partnerships with companies for storage solutions.
ARC, which licenses consumer intellectual property (IP) in the form of multimedia subsystems and related technologies to semiconductor and OEM companies worldwide, has signed a licensing agreement with Taiwan fablesss IC company TM Technology Inc. A subsidiary of Etron Technology Inc., TM Technology will use its ARC license to create a SoC for multimedia storage applications.
Separately, ARC announced that an unnamed customer has adopted ARC for use in the rapidly growing flash market. This company chose ARC to leverage the energy efficiency of ARC’s solutions.
Bill Jackson, ARC’s VP of marketing commented, "ARC’s IP technology enables flash manufacturers to create more sophisticated, feature-rich products without impact on size or power consumption."
According to Semico Research, ARC has more than 30 percent market share in the flash market that is projected to reach over $19 billion.
